Panzhihua Steel completes Xichang steelmaking project

Friday, 16 March 2012 17:32:38 (GMT+3)   |  
       

Sichuan Province-based Chinese steelmaker Panzhihua Iron and Steel (Panzhihua Steel) has announced that on March 14 it formally launched production operations at the new converter No. 2 at its plant located in Xichang, Sichuan. The launch marks the completion of the company's Xichang steelmaking project.
 
Work on the Xichang project commenced in April 2010. In December 2011, Panzhihua Steel launched production at converter No. 1 at its Xichang plant.
